Transaction 327396701aee8b5c085757444a6ec4cdb86c0f9a8ee452d8a8e93a51bd397828
1 Input
1 Output
-
327396701aee8b5c085757444a6ec4cdb86c0f9a8ee452d8a8e93a51bd397828:0
- value
- 208890
- script pubkey
- OP_0 OP_PUSHBYTES_20 6df521e17998797769b79f4cb73a2f2c891b6a15
- address
- bc1qdh6jrctenpuhw6dhnaxtww309jy3k6s4p68hq2